Minor Upgrades and Patches

How to upgrade to a new minor or patch release.

Stroom versioning follows Semantic Versioning .

Given a version number MAJOR.MINOR.PATCH:

  • MAJOR is incremented when there are major or breaking changes.
  • MINOR is incremented when functionality is added in a backwards compatible manner.
  • PATCH is incremented when bugs are fixed.

Stroom is designed to detect the version of the existing database schema and to run any migrations necessary to bring it up to the version begin deployed. This means you can jump from say 7.0.0 => 7.2.0 or from 7.0.0 to 7.0.5.

This document covers minor and patch upgrades only.
